What Does Geico Renters Insurance Cover?
Geico renters insurance offers several key protections designed to make your life easier and safer as a tenant:
- Personal property: Covers your belongings — furniture, electronics, and clothing — against fire, theft, and vandalism.
- Liability protection: Pays for legal or medical costs if someone is injured in your rental home.
- Additional living expenses: Covers housing and meals if your rental becomes uninhabitable due to a covered event.

Why Renters Insurance Matters
Many renters underestimate the value of insurance until an accident happens. Renters insurance provides financial protection against theft, fire, and personal liability — expenses that can otherwise be devastating. Even a small kitchen fire or burst pipe can cause damage costing thousands of dollars, and Geico’s coverage ensures you’re not paying for those losses alone.
In addition, renters insurance gives peace of mind when you’re away from home. Your possessions may also be covered while traveling, depending on your plan’s terms, making it one of the most versatile forms of protection for modern living.
How to Lower Your Renters Insurance Premium
Saving on renters insurance doesn’t mean cutting corners on protection. Start by increasing your deductible slightly, bundling policies, and maintaining a clean claims history. You can also install smoke detectors or security systems, which often qualify for additional discounts.
Geico’s online quote system allows you to adjust these factors and see how each impacts your monthly rate. This flexibility helps you obtain the best coverage for your needs without overspending.

Is renters insurance mandatory?
It’s not required by law, but many landlords include it as part of their lease agreement to protect both parties.
Can I use personal auto insurance for delivery or rideshare work?
No. Personal car insurance excludes business use. Geico offers separate policies for rideshare and delivery drivers.
